
Nvidia has indefinitely delayed its incremental RTX 50-series refresh (codename 'Kicker') and is cutting production of current RTX 50 GPUs due to a severe global memory shortage driven by AI data-center demand, causing retail scarcity and price spikes for mid-range cards. The company has also pushed mass production of the next-generation 'Rubin' (RTX 60-series) to the end of 2027, creating a near three-year gap between major gaming-GPU generations; the shift signals Nvidia is prioritizing memory supply for AI chips over the consumer gaming segment, pressuring PC/gaming demand while potentially reallocating capacity toward higher-value data-center products.
Market structure: Memory suppliers (Micron MU, SK Hynix, Samsung) and semiconductor-equipment vendors (ASML, LRCX) are near-term beneficiaries as constrained DRAM/HBM supply gives pricing power; consumer GPU sellers, mid-range GPU demand and OEM PC makers (Dell, HP) are losers as gaming SKU availability and margins compress. Nvidia faces asymmetric revenue mix risk — data center demand justifies memory allocation to AI, shrinking gaming SKU supply and pushing retail RTX 50 prices +20–40% in pockets, which will suppress new-build PC demand over 6–12 months. Risk assessment: Tail risks include accelerated capex adding >20% DRAM capacity within 12–24 months driving a steep price collapse (repeat of 2018), new export controls limiting memory flows to China, or an AI demand slowdown reducing cloud memory absorption.
